Top Compare Alternatives for Enhanced Code Comparison
Compare is a useful comparison plugin for Notepad++ editor, offering side-by-side visual differencing, SVN database comparison, and highlighted differences. However, as with any software, users may seek alternatives that offer more robust features, broader platform support, or a different user experience. Whether you're looking for advanced merging capabilities, multi-platform compatibility, or a tool tailored for specific programming needs, exploring a Compare alternative can significantly enhance your workflow.
Best Compare Alternatives
If you're ready to move beyond Compare or simply explore other powerful comparison tools, here's a curated list of the best alternatives that can meet diverse needs, from simple text comparisons to complex folder synchronizations.

Meld
Meld is an excellent open-source, Python-based visual diff and merge tool available for Free, Open Source, Mac, Windows, Linux, BSD, and Python platforms. It's a strong Compare alternative due to its robust Folder Comparison, one-click merging, real-time comparison, and syntax highlighting features, making it ideal for comparing source code effectively.

WinMerge
WinMerge is a popular free and open-source differencing and merging tool specifically for Windows, also compatible with PortableApps.com and Wine. As a strong Compare alternative, it excels in comparing both folders and files, presenting differences visually. Key features include diff detection, plugins, portability, and directory and folder comparison.

Beyond Compare
Beyond Compare is a commercial, cross-platform solution available for Mac, Windows, and Linux. It stands out as a powerful Compare alternative for its ability to easily compare files and folders on FTP, local, and cloud storage, with robust source control integration and 3-way merge support. Features include folder comparison, file and folder sync, Windows Explorer integration, and support for FTP/SFTP.

KDiff3
KDiff3 is a free and open-source file and directory diff and merge tool available for Mac, Windows, and Linux. It serves as an excellent Compare alternative by offering the ability to compare and merge two or three text input files or directories, showing differences line by line. Notable features include 3-way merge, text wrapping, folder comparison, side-by-side comparison, and version/source control.

WinMerge 2011
WinMerge 2011 series is a free and open-source fork of the original WinMerge application for Windows and PortableApps.com (also Wine compatible). It's a solid Compare alternative, notable for compiling without ATL/MFC dependencies, offering portability, folder comparison, and FTP support.

Diffinity
Diffinity is a free diff and merging tool for Windows, focusing on accurate and easy-to-read source code diffs. It's a great Compare alternative for its intuitive interface, portability, readability, syntax highlighting, and support for XAML, in addition to folder comparison.

WinMerge JP
WinMerge JP is another free and open-source fork of the original WinMerge, specifically for Windows. It stands out as a Compare alternative by incorporating many unique features, including 3-way compare, high DPI support, and improved source code comparison, all while remaining portable.

FileMerge
FileMerge is a free Mac-specific tool, integrated with Xcode, that allows you to compare one file to another or one directory to another and merge them. For Mac users, it's a direct and efficient Compare alternative offering features like text analysis comparison and general file merging.

SmartSynchronize
SmartSynchronize is a free personal, multi-platform file and directory compare tool available for Mac, Windows, and Linux. It is a robust Compare alternative that allows users to compare files or perform 3-way-merges with the added ability to edit the files directly, making it highly versatile for merging operations.

Diffuse
Diffuse is a small and simple free and open-source text merge tool written in Python, compatible with Mac, Windows, and Linux. As a straightforward Compare alternative, Diffuse enables easy merging, editing, and reviewing of code changes with effective side-by-side comparison capabilities.
Each of these alternatives offers unique strengths, from open-source flexibility to powerful commercial features. By exploring these options, you can find the perfect comparison tool that aligns with your specific operating system, workflow, and feature requirements, ultimately enhancing your code and file management efficiency.